eason_c
 
Got the H&R spring from Driver's Edge in Burnaby. I also have rubbing issues at the rear, all you have do is to remove the nuts on the fender that holds the mud guard. Do TME offer springs for Ph2 S40's? The H&R spring are for Phase I S/V40; therefore, I have to convert the front suspension back to Phase I in able to use the spring, I have to change the front strut, strut mount and some bearings for it to fit. Phase 1 have different front suspension setup than phase 2 while the rear for both Phases are the same.

The re-born V40 is almost ready. Just working on the new intercooler and intake pipes and it will be ready. Just took some pictures at my new turbo. This is a stage one upgrade, bore out intake housing to fit the T03 0.62A/R wheels. Pictures belows are the old and new turbo.

Old Turbo:



New Turbo:




Notice the tubine wheels are going from 6 blades to 5 blades, I don't excatly know how that will affect the performance.
